Marmaduke Pickthall and Abdullah Philby were Englishmen of distinction and courage who travelled widely in the Muslim world and came to love and admire what they found. They became vocal dissenters of their Governemnt's policies and it is possible to view some of the great dramas of the time through their eyes the intrigues of World War 1, the emergence of new nations in the Middle East the forebordings with the zionist prject in Palestine.
